Abstract
The article focuses on using the Photon Robot and its associated Photon Coding mobile app to create figures with an axis of symmetry, aiming to support the teaching of symmetry concepts in elementary education. It presents methods for programming the robot at various difficulty levels—Photon Draw, Photon Badge, Photon Blocks, and Photon Code—to draw symmetrical shapes, exemplified by the letter "T," including coordinated drawing with two robots. The work highlights the integration of robotic systems and gamified learning as tools for developing digital competence, creativity, and foundational understanding of symmetry within STEAM (Science, Technology, Engineering, Arts, and Mathematics) education in Bulgarian schools. Practical recommendations for educators on using the robot and auxiliary materials are provided, emphasizing suitability for primary school settings and alignment with national STEM education initiatives.
